mysqldump
命令创建备份文件。要备份名为mydb
的数据库,可以执行以下命令:,“,mysqldump u 用户名 p 密码 mydb > mydb_backup.sql,
`,2. 将备份文件(如
mydb_backup.sql)复制到目标服务器。,3. 在目标服务器上,使用以下命令还原数据库:,
`,mysql u 用户名 p 密码``,这样,数据库就会被还原到备份时的状态。
MySQL 数据库的备份和还原是确保数据安全和完整性的重要步骤,在 MySQL 中,可以使用多种方法进行备份和还原操作,以下是详细的步骤和小标题内容:
MySQL 数据库备份方法
1、使用mysqldump
命令
步骤 1: 登录 MySQL:在终端或命令提示符中登录到 MySQL 服务器。
mysqldump
备份数据库,将数据保存到 SQL 文件中:
mysqldump u username p database_name > backup.sql
步骤 3: 输入密码:系统会提示您输入数据库密码,输入正确密码后,备份过程将开始。
步骤 4: 备份完成:备份完成后,您将在当前目录中找到名为backup.sql
的文件,其中包含了整个数据库的数据和结构信息。
2、使用 MySQL Workbench
步骤 1: 打开 MySQL Workbench:启动 MySQL Workbench 并连接到您的 MySQL 服务器。
步骤 2: 选择要备份的数据库:在 MySQL Workbench 中,选择要备份的数据库。
步骤 3: 备份选项:在顶部菜单中,选择 Server > Data Export。
步骤 4: 配置备份选项:在弹出的窗口中,配置备份选项,包括输出文件的路径和名称。
步骤 5: 开始备份:单击窗口底部的 Start Export 按钮,MySQL Workbench 将开始备份数据库。
3、使用第三方备份软件
Percona XtraBackup:安装 Percona XtraBackup,执行备份命令,等待备份完成。
MySQL 数据库还原方法
1、使用mysql
命令
步骤 1: 登录 MySQL:在终端或命令提示符中登录到 MySQL 服务器。
步骤 2: 创建目标数据库:如果要将备份数据还原到一个新的数据库中,可以使用以下命令创建新数据库:
CREATE DATABASE new_database_name;
mysql
命令还原备份数据到数据库中:
mysql u username p new_database_name < backup.sql
步骤 4: 输入密码:系统会提示您输入数据库密码,输入正确密码后,还原过程将开始。
步骤 5: 还原完成:还原完成后,备份文件中的数据将被恢复到新数据库中。
2、使用 MySQL Workbench
步骤 1: 打开 MySQL Workbench:启动 MySQL Workbench 并连接到您的 MySQL 服务器。
步骤 2: 选择目标数据库:在 MySQL Workbench 中,选择要还原数据的目标数据库。
步骤 3: 数据导入:在顶部菜单中,选择 Server > Data Import。
步骤 4: 配置还原选项:在弹出的窗口中,配置还原选项,包括要还原的备份文件的路径和名称。
步骤 5: 开始还原:单击窗口底部的 Start Import 按钮,MySQL Workbench 将开始还原备份数据到目标数据库。
3、使用第三方备份软件
Percona XtraBackup:将备份文件复制到还原服务器上的备份目录中,执行还原命令,修复权限问题,启动 MySQL 服务。
注意事项
1、定期备份:建议定期执行数据库备份操作,以确保数据的安全性。
2、保护备份文件:备份文件包含敏感信息,应妥善保护,防止未经授权的访问。
3、测试还原:在生产环境之外的地方进行数据库还原测试,确保备份文件可用且还原流程正确。
4、监控备份过程:在备份和还原过程中,要监控操作的执行进度,及时处理错误和异常情况。
5、备份策略:根据业务需求和数据重要性,制定合适的备份策略,包括全量备份和增量备份。
通过以上步骤,您可以在 MySQL 中进行数据库的备份和还原操作,以保护数据免受意外删除、损坏或数据丢失的影响。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1225308.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复